I dont think introversion necessarily means being quiet / not social / awkward. I know that I, for one, am an introvert but also love meeting new people and forming new connections! I feel like being introverted means to get your energy from time on your own whereas being extroverted means to get your energy from other people - I hope this all made sense hehe x

I believe in faking it till you make it haha, it's literally what I did in high school. Like a creeper, I observed how my favorite extroverted people would interact with the world--especially with authority figures, with strangers--and would try to mentally embody them while in similar situations. Now, although I may internally squirm, I feel more adept at handling these situations. I love being a quiet, introverted person; but, sometimes, you have to project a confidence and extroversion you might not own/have.

Putting yourself in a social situation that puts you out of your confort zone once a week
Learn to be a better conversationalist
Envision the perfect version of you and how they would handle certain situations or how do you wish you could handle certain situations and do it
Other people feel the same if not worse , be proud of yourself for trying and not being stagnated, dont be so hard on yourself and dont overthink
